Dunki Box Office Collection Day 3: Dunki, starring Shah Rukh Khan, is now in theaters and doing well at the Indian box office. The film earned 29.20 crores on its first day, falling barely short of the 30 crore barrier. The next day, it maintained its position and added another 21 crores.


According to several reports, critics gave mixed to positive reviews to Shah Rukh Khan and Rajkumar Hirani's debut collaboration. However, word-of-mouth from the audience has been positive, and it has begun to spread. In the case of ordinary, the film would have fallen apart yesterday. However, it appears that this SRK film will gain traction during its theatrical run.


According to the latest trade information, Dunki has sold tickets for 10.50 crores gross (excluding blocked seats) for Saturday. This is a really good figure because it represents a nearly 15% increase over yesterday's total of 9.15 crore. The film is doing well, and over-the-counter ticket sales are likely to contribute significantly to Saturday's total.


Reports also says, if all goes as planned, Dunki might earn 25 crores or possibly 30 crores today. If that happens, a robust trend on Sunday with a collection of 30 crores or more is almost certain. at the case of this Rajkumar Hirani film, there would be no Sunday curse because occupancies at the night shows would be high owing to the Christmas holiday on Monday.



Salaar, Prabhas' new film, was released in theaters yesterday, and it started off strong with its Hindi dubbed version. Positive word-of-mouth is spreading among its intended mass audience, and it is likely to see an increase in numbers over the weekend. Despite this, Dunki's company may not suffer significantly because Salaar relies heavily on the audience in bulk belting.


According to several reports, Dunki is mostly an urban-centric film that would do well in multiplexes. Salaar, on the other hand, is aiming for maximum numbers from single displays. As a result, both films can coexist peacefully.
